Transaction 8dbcbb3c2640eff6799ff6666a1d36d600b0b4143677a29d75bf47f085581797
1 Input
1 Output
-
8dbcbb3c2640eff6799ff6666a1d36d600b0b4143677a29d75bf47f085581797:0
- value
- 170762
- script pubkey
- OP_0 OP_PUSHBYTES_20 446bafbd2e279c52d6890305df5dfb3f9a18d5fd
- address
- bc1qg346l0fwy7w9945fqvza7h0m87dp340ahj5rnw